Q: How is your product better than existing blue LED solutions, and what are the negative effects of blue LEDs on human well-being?

A: A substantial body of scientific research now makes one point unmistakably clear: blue LEDs, and white LEDs that rely on high-energy 450-nanometer blue emitters, pose measurable risks to human health. Specifically, this spectrum strains the eyes, damages the skin, and disrupts natural circadian rhythms. In children, the impact is even more pronounced. As circadian balance erodes, overstimulation increases, leading to heightened excitability and difficulty maintaining normal sleep cycles.

At the physiological level, prolonged exposure accelerates ocular fatigue and contributes to degeneration at the back of the eye. Moreover, because these high-energy sources offer little ocular comfort, visual strain sets in quickly. Eyes tire faster, halos appear around light sources, and sustained focus becomes increasingly difficult. Yet, rather than addressing these shortcomings, much of the industry continues to push lumen output higher in pursuit of brightness. In doing so, manufacturers intensify energy exposure and inadvertently increase the risk to human health, making already problematic lighting systems even more hazardous.

Q: Is the global lighting industry undergoing a shift from blue LED–centric solutions toward white LED technologies?

A: At its core, our solution remains a true white LED, just like conventional lighting. We still produce white light through a chemical conversion process. However, the critical difference lies beneath the surface. Instead of relying on a high-energy 450-nanometer deep blue emitter, we use a 405-nanometer source that sits significantly lower on the spectrum. As a result, the light shifts out of the hazardous blue region while preserving the appearance of clean, natural white light, the same white illumination you see above you right now.

Q: Do you foresee the adoption of white LED evolving into a broader movement in the coming years?

A: Absolutely, we are disrupting the market. The LED industry is long overdue for a fundamental reset, and we are entering at precisely the right moment. We have secured worldwide patents to protect our white LED innovations, but more importantly, we have proven performance in the field. Some of our lights have operated for more than thirteen years and still deliver over 95 percent of their original lumen output. In this industry, that level of longevity is virtually unheard of. By comparison, many consumer LEDs begin to noticeably dim within six months.

We cannot afford that kind of degradation because we make substantive claims about what our white LED technology does. Our lighting influences circadian rhythms and actively disinfects air and surfaces. To sustain those outcomes, we must maintain uncompromising quality over time. That same discipline extends to sustainability. Conventional LEDs fail and are discarded as complete fixtures. Our approach is fundamentally different. Customers can replace individual components, drivers, LED strips, or plastics, while the fixture bodies carry a lifetime warranty.
